Overview
This ESP32 Advanced Development Kit (26-in-1) is a project-focused electronics learning kit designed to take you from first LED blink to integrated sensor systems with real-time display and interactive control. The kit centers around an ESP32 controller board and a set of plug-and-play modules connected through an Easy-Plug cabling system, helping beginners build working circuits quickly while still learning the fundamentals of inputs, outputs, timing, and logic. It is suitable for STEM classrooms, makerspaces, and self-learning, and it supports multiple programming approaches including graphical Blockly-style coding, Arduino IDE development, and Python-based learning (exact environment availability may vary by curriculum version).
Technical Details
The ESP32 platform is widely used for modern IoT and embedded projects thanks to its fast MCU, rich GPIO, and built-in wireless capability (Wi‑Fi/Bluetooth features depend on the exact ESP32 module revision on the controller board). In this kit, the controller interfaces with multiple sensor modules (digital and analog-style outputs depending on module design) and output modules such as LEDs, RGB lighting, a traffic light module, and an LCD1602 character display. Typical learning objectives include:
- Digital input reading (buttons, PIR motion triggers, tilt/vibration-style switches depending on module set)
- Analog signal sampling via ADC (e.g., potentiometer, light sensor, sound sensor modules depending on board design)
- Timing and PWM control (LED dimming, buzzer tones, servo positioning where included)
- Distance measurement using ultrasonic time-of-flight (trigger/echo timing concepts)
- Environmental sensing (temperature/humidity module type varies by revision; commonly DHT-class sensors are used in kits)
- Display output via LCD1602 (often I2C backpack or parallel interface depending on module revision; check module labeling/datasheet)
Because the kit is modular, electrical characteristics such as sensor operating voltage, signal levels, and interface type can vary by module revision. The Easy-Plug system is intended to standardize connections and reduce miswiring, but you should still follow the provided tutorial pin maps and module labels for correct port usage.

Integration Notes
- Follow the kit’s port mapping: Easy-Plug ports may be pre-assigned to specific GPIOs for consistent lessons.
- Mixed-voltage caution: ESP32 GPIO is typically 3.3V logic; some modules may include level shifting or conditioning, while others may not. Use only the intended ports and wiring provided in the tutorial.
- Current draw planning: modules like servos, buzzers, and multi-LED outputs can increase peak current. If you experience resets, power the controller with a stable USB supply and reduce simultaneous high-load outputs.
- Library dependencies: Arduino IDE projects may require installing sensor/display libraries (exact library names depend on module revision). Use the tutorial’s recommended libraries for best compatibility.
- Wireless features: if your lessons include Wi‑Fi/Bluetooth, performance and availability depend on the exact ESP32 board revision and firmware setup.
